Friday, August 26, 2011

I thought I was being clever. Apparently, though, I'm not really that clever.

About this time last week I had that pleased feeling, the one you get when you come up with an idea that you're sure no one has ever come up with before, like the feeling that cheese guy must have had. You know, the cheese guy. That first guy who looked at a lump of moldy milk and thought to himself, "Ooo, I should try eating that." And after realizing that he had not just committed suicide and could maybe actually sell moldy milk to other people and call it "gourmet," he must have felt really clever. Like he was on to something.

Well, it turns out I was not in fact really clever nor was I on to anything when I came up with what I thought was the brilliant idea of cooking one meal from every nation in the world and blogging about it. It's been done before. More than once, actually.

But I am still going to do it, because I think it will be really fun. I also think it has the potential for being at least mildly entertaining, especially when you consider that I'm going to attempt to feed all of this food to my four children, ages 6, 5, 3 and 1.

Just a few notes before I start on this project:

1) I really don't want someone calling CPS on me for starving my children, which is probably what will happen if I try to force too much culinary education on them in too short time. They will be tortured enough if this happens to them once a week. So, this blog will be updated weekly instead of daily.

2) I live in a small town in Northern California, where exotic ingredients aren't that easy to come by. I may mail order a few things, but let's face it ... I'm a stay-at-home mom with four kids so I'm not going to be spending $37.99 plus $9.99 shipping for extract of octopus sucker, which is not something I anticipate using on more than one occasion. So while I will do my best to stay true to the spirit of a recipe, I may substitute or exclude. When I do, I will tell you so.

3) I'm also--at great risk to my four-and-a-half-star chef rating--going to post all the recipes I try to make, along with each country of origin, on Food.com (and on this blog) in the hope that someone out there will cook along with me. If you want to view the recipes over there, my chef ID is GiddyUpGo.

So here it is, the unofficial list of nations of the world. Depending on who you ask, there are between 168 and 258 countries on Earth, so what the hell, I've never been one for taking the easy way out. I'm going to do the long list, which at one country a week I figure should take me about five years.
